Understanding the Core Mechanics of the Aviator Game
At its heart, the aviator game revolves around a provably fair random number generator (RNG). This ensures that the outcome of each round is completely random and unbiased, adding a layer of trust and transparency. Before each round begins, players place a bet, or multiple bets simultaneously, on the current flight. The plane then begins to ascend, and a multiplier starts to increase. The multiplier represents the potential return on your initial bet. For example, a multiplier of 2x means you'll receive twice your bet if you cash out at that point. The key is to cash out before the plane flies away. If the plane disappears—“crashes”—before you cash out, you lose your bet.
This simple premise is deceptively complex. The timing of your cash out is crucial. Cashing out too early means leaving potential winnings on the table, while waiting too long risks losing your entire stake. The RNG determines the exact point at which the plane will crash, making it impossible to predict with certainty. This element of unpredictability is what makes the game so exhilarating. Different platforms may offer different multiplier caps, typically ranging from 2x to 100x or even higher, further influencing the risk-reward profile. A higher maximum multiplier provides the potential for larger payouts but also comes with a correspondingly greater risk of a crash.
The Role of the Random Number Generator (RNG)
The integrity of the aviator game heavily relies on its RNG. A truly random number generator uses complex algorithms to produce a sequence of numbers that are statistically unpredictable. This prevents any form of manipulation or bias, ensuring that every player has an equal chance of winning. Reputable online casinos utilize RNGs that are regularly audited and certified by independent testing agencies, like eCOGRA or iTech Labs. These audits verify that the RNG is functioning correctly and producing fair and unbiased results. Players can often find information about the RNG certification on the casino’s website, typically in the terms and conditions or a dedicated fairness section.
Without a robust and verifiable RNG, the game’s integrity would be compromised, and players would have no guarantee of fair play. Therefore, choosing a platform that prioritizes transparency and uses a certified RNG is paramount. The Importance of Bankroll Management
Regardless of the strategy you choose, effective bankroll management is absolutely essential. This involves setting a budget for your gameplay and sticking to it, regardless of whether you’re on a winning or losing streak. Never bet more than you can afford to lose, and avoid chasing losses by increasing your bets. A common rule of thumb is to bet no more than 1-5% of your total bankroll on any single round. This helps to protect your capital and extend your gameplay. Also, consider setting win limits and loss limits. A win limit is a predetermined amount that, once reached, will signal you to stop playing and cash out your profits. A loss limit is the maximum amount you're willing to lose in a single session.
Setting these limits helps to prevent emotional decision-making and ensures that you don’t overspend.
